#783211 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#783211 is composed of 47.1% red, 19.6%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.3% magenta, 85.8%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 19.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 26.9%. #783211 color hex could be obtained by blending #f06422 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#783211

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110702 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#783211

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494340 is the less saturated color, while #882c01 is the most saturated one.
